While doing the workaround dance as stated above, I tried something and seem to have it fixed!
gnome-pilot Settings > Devices > Edit > Change BLUETOOTH to USB > OK > Close Now, when I sync, it just seems to work! Note that I have a second "Cradle1" under Devices, that is set to Bluetooth (for another phone), that I did not change. I seem to be able to Sync over and over again with the "Cradle" device set to USB. Perhaps having one set to USB and the other to BLUETOOTH sets something to working.
